What are the best programming languages for mastering blockchain technology?

Blockchain technology has gained significant popularity in recent years, revolutionizing various industries such as finance, supply chain management, and healthcare. As a result, the demand for skilled blockchain developers has soared, making it essential to understand the best programming languages for mastering this cutting-edge technology.

When it comes to blockchain programming, there are several languages that stand out for their compatibility, efficiency, and versatility. Solidity, for instance, is a popular language specifically designed for developing smart contracts on the Ethereum blockchain. Its syntax is similar to JavaScript, making it relatively easy to learn for developers with a background in web development.

Another prominent language for blockchain programming is Golang (Go). Known for its simplicity and efficiency, Go is often used for building blockchain platforms and applications. Its strong support for concurrency and extensive standard libraries make it an excellent choice for developing robust and scalable blockchain solutions.

Python, a versatile language with a vast ecosystem of libraries and frameworks, is also widely used in blockchain development. With its simplicity and readability, Python offers a gentle learning curve for beginners while providing powerful tools for experienced developers.

In addition to these languages, JavaScript is essential for blockchain development, especially for building decentralized applications (DApps). With frameworks like Node.js and libraries like Web3.js, JavaScript enables developers to interact with blockchain networks and create user-friendly interfaces for their applications.

While these languages are among the most popular for blockchain programming, it’s important to note that the choice ultimately depends on the specific blockchain platform and project requirements. It’s recommended to stay up to date with the latest trends and developments in the blockchain space to make informed decisions when selecting a programming language for mastering blockchain technology.

What are the top tools for mastering blockchain programming?

Blockchain programming has become increasingly popular in recent years, and as the technology continues to evolve, it is essential for developers to stay on top of the latest tools and best practices. In this article, we will explore the top tools and languages that can be used to master blockchain programming.

When it comes to mastering blockchain programming, having the right tools is crucial. There are several tools available that can help developers streamline their workflow and improve their productivity. Some of the best tools for blockchain programming include:

  • Ethereum: Ethereum is a popular blockchain platform that provides a robust framework for building decentralized applications. It offers a range of programming languages, including Solidity, which is specifically designed for writing smart contracts.
  • Hyperledger Fabric: Hyperledger Fabric is an open-source blockchain platform that is widely used in enterprise settings. It supports various programming languages, such as Go, JavaScript, and Java, making it accessible to developers with different skill sets.
  • Truffle: Truffle is a development framework specifically designed for Ethereum. It provides a suite of tools for smart contract development, testing, and deployment, making it easier for developers to build and manage their blockchain applications.
  • Ganache: Ganache is a personal blockchain for Ethereum development. It allows developers to create and test their applications in a local environment before deploying them to the live blockchain network.

In addition to these tools, it is also important to stay up to date with the latest programming languages and best practices in the blockchain industry. Solidity, for example, is one of the most widely used languages for writing smart contracts on the Ethereum platform. By mastering Solidity and other relevant programming languages, developers can unlock a world of possibilities in the blockchain space.

Overall, mastering blockchain programming requires a combination of the right tools, languages, and best practices. By staying informed and utilizing the top tools in the industry, developers can enhance their skills and contribute to the advancement of blockchain technology.
